Participant Flow
This was an open-label, two-period, two-treatment, fixed sequence design trial in healthy male subjects to investigate the effect of itraconazole on the pharmacokinetics of BI 1584862. The trial compared the test treatment (T, BI 1584862 given together with itraconazole) to the reference treatment (R, BI 1584862 given alone) using the fixed sequence R-T.
All subjects were screened for eligibility prior to participation in the trial. Subjects attended a specialist site which ensured that they (the subjects) strictly met all inclusion and none of the exclusion criteria. Subjects were not to be allocated to a treatment group if any of the entry criteria were violated.

Reference treatment (R): healthy male subjects were administered one single dose of BI 1584862 as tablets orally with 240 milliliter (mL) of water after an overnight fast of at least 10 hours (h). Test treatment (T): healthy male subjects were administered one single dose of BI 1584862 as tablets orally with 240 mL of water after an overnight fast of at least 10 h. Additionally, subjects were administered one daily dose of 200 milligram (mg) itraconazole as an oral solution after an overnight fast of at least 9 h for several consecutive days. The two administrations of BI 1584862 were separated by a washout period.

PRIMARY outcome
Timeframe: Within 3 to 4 h before and up to 3 days after BI 1584862 administration.Population: PKS: this set included all subjects in the TS who provided at least 1 PK endpoint that was defined as primary or secondary and was not excluded due to a protocol deviation relevant to the evaluation of PK or due to PK non-evaluability. Thus, a subject was included in the PKS, even if he contributed only 1 PK parameter value for 1 period to the statistical assessment.
Maximum measured concentration of BI 1584862 in plasma (Cmax) is reported. Geometric least square mean (adjusted geometric mean) and adjusted geometric standard error were calculated using an ANOVA model on the logarithmic scale. The PK endpoints were log-transformed (natural logarithm) prior to fitting the ANOVA model, which included effects accounting for the following sources of variation: 'subjects' was considered as a random effect, 'treatment' as a fixed effect. These quantities were then back-transformed to the original scale.
Outcome measures
| Measure |
BI 1584862 (R)
n=14 Participants
Reference treatment (R): healthy male subjects were administered one single dose of BI 1584862 as tablets orally with 240 mL of water after an overnight fast of at least 10 h.
|
BI 1584862 + Itraconazole (T)
n=14 Participants
Test treatment (T): healthy male subjects were administered one single dose of BI 1584862 as tablets orally with 240 mL of water after an overnight fast of at least 10 h. Additionally, subjects were administered one daily dose of 200 mg itraconazole as an oral solution after an overnight fast of at least 9 h for several consecutive days.
|
|---|---|---|
|
Maximum Measured Concentration of BI 1584862 in Plasma (Cmax)
|
408.11 nanomole/Liter
Standard Error NA
Adjusted geometric standard error = 1.07
|
801.07 nanomole/Liter
Standard Error NA
Adjusted geometric standard error = 1.07
|
